9、Continuously using the foot brake on a long downhill road ________.

A. Can shorten the engines service life

B. Increases the drivers labor intensity

C. Can drastically reduce the braking efficiency due to the rising temperature of the brake

D. Can easily cause vehicle overturn

Answer:C

20、When driving at night, the driver should reduce speed and go forward if the vehicle coming in the opposite direction fails to turn off the high beam light. This is designed to prevent an accident from happening when there are pedestrians crossing the place where the lights of the two vehicles meet.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A
